Astrobeer Review

Overview

Astrobeer attempts to inject some pub-crawl energy into the classic Asteroids formula, casting players as the pilot of a rocket-powered beer truck navigating space while hurling donuts at floating kegs and six-packs. This freeware arcade offering delivers straightforward amusement in short bursts, though its lack of depth and technical polish prevents it from becoming more than a novelty. The core concept shows flashes of creative potential, but ultimately feels like a lightweight tribute rather than a substantial reimagining of its inspiration.

Simple Arcade Fun with Limited Appeal

The game's strongest asset is its immediate accessibility. Controlling the beer truck feels intuitive, with responsive movement that captures the arcade spirit of its inspiration. There's undeniable charm in the core premise - navigating through beer-themed space debris while targeting floating kegs, bottles, and even policemen with projectile donuts. This quirky beer-and-donuts twist on the Asteroids formula creates some initial amusement as you blast through the unconventional obstacles.

However, this novelty wears thin quickly. The gameplay loop remains fundamentally unchanged from level to level, lacking the progressive challenge or evolving mechanics that would sustain interest. With no power-ups, varied objectives, or meaningful progression system, sessions tend to feel repetitive after just a few rounds. The amusement factor is real but fleeting, making this better suited for quick five-minute diversions than extended play sessions.

Presentation Holds Back Potential

Visually, Astrobeer shows its freeware origins. The graphics are functional but unpolished, with particular attention drawn to the keg models that appear rough and unfinished. While the beer-themed aesthetic creates a consistent visual identity, the execution lacks the flair and detail that would make the world feel engaging. The minimalist presentation doesn't detract from the core gameplay, but it fails to enhance the experience either.

Performance remains stable, which is commendable for a free release, though the lack of visual variety or environmental details makes the space feel somewhat barren. The straightforward presentation serves the arcade action adequately but never elevates it beyond its basic premise. There's untapped potential in the beer-themed concept that isn't fully realized through the current visual design.

Astrobeer is a fun arcade game based on the classic asteroids game. This one is beer based! You are the pilot of a rocket propelled beer truck. You must drive through the beer and dispose of all the kegs, bottles, six-packs and policemen by throwing donuts at them! The graphics are mediocre, and the kegs need some work. Controls are easy. A rather amateurish freeware game overall. Not much depth and it looses its appeal quickly. The old asteroids game knocks this one off the barstool.
